Here are seven side effects of using ice on the skin
Ice can cause temporary redness or irritation on the skin.
Skin Redness
Prolonged use of ice can lead to numbness in the treated area.
Numbness
Some people may experience increased sensitivity to cold after using ice on their skin.
Skin Damage
In extreme cases, prolonged exposure to ice can cause frostbite, leading to tissue damage.
Frostbite
Some people may experience increased sensitivity to cold after using ice on their skin.
Skin Sensitivity
Ice application can sometimes cause discomfort or pain
Pain
Excessive or rough use of ice can result in prolonged redness or even bruising of the skin.
Prolonged Redness or Bruising
If any discomfort or unusual reactions occur, it's best to discontinue use and seek medical advice.
